Q1: Why is real-time currency conversion important for applications?
A: Real-time currency conversion is crucial for applications dealing with global transactions. It ensures that users get accurate and up-to-date exchange rate JSON, providing a seamless experience for international transactions. This functionality is particularly essential for financial apps, e-commerce platforms, and any service that involves cross-border transactions.
Q2: What makes JSON a preferred format for currency APIs?
A: JSON (JavaScript Object Notation) is preferred for currency APIs due to its lightweight and readable structure. It allows for easy data interchange between the server and the application, facilitating efficient communication. JSON’s simplicity and versatility make it an ideal choice for transmitting real-time currency data, enhancing the overall performance of currency converter applications.
